Transaction 66bc7e7d674fdafad8ad395ef006d8c66164b72096be6c9740647f1c7be76bf2
1 Input
1 Output
-
66bc7e7d674fdafad8ad395ef006d8c66164b72096be6c9740647f1c7be76bf2:0
- value
- 9998870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 feffd43f7d7ffa7305a0773ab8d224c2b871645c OP_EQUAL
- address
- 3QwL2avgKPLu2Aidp9wo76LoiaJYmReWMw